What does Transcribed from Hollywood mean like you would hear at the end of old radio programs?

"Transcribed from Hollywood" was an expression used in radio and television advertisements during the 1920s-1950s to indicate that the production originated from Hollywood, California, and was distributed via transcription (a recording made for broadcast). Before television, many top US radio programs were produced as live in-studio performances from New York, NY, and Hollywood. However, transcribing these programs onto vinyl records enabled local stations across the country to play them at flexible times. With transcribed shows, Hollywood production studios did not have to mount as many live performances of a program to provide content to all radio network stations.
